Job summary

A public sector organization in Dieppe seeks a communications professional responsible for developing events for publicity, creating and evaluating communication strategies, and preparing public written materials. Candidates should have a diploma, experience in public relations or marketing, and strong organizational skills. This role requires working on-site with no remote options available.
